What is a Built-in Oven?

A built-in oven is an appliance designed to be set up into kitchen cabinetry, giving it a structured appearance and releasing up counter area. Unlike standard freestanding ovens, which stand alone and are frequently large, built-in ovens fit flush with cabinets for a more electric integrated oven look. They are offered in different sizes, styles, builtin Oven and features, catering to a wide variety of cooking needs and kitchen styles.

Kinds Of Built-in Ovens

Built-in ovens can be classified based upon their design and function. The following list lays out the common kinds of built-in ovens offered on the market:

  1. Single Ovens: A standard design that includes one cooking compartment.
  2. Double Ovens: These included 2 different compartments, which permit cooking multiple meals at different temperatures.
  3. Wall Ovens: Installed into the wall for a space-saving option, these ovens provide convenience and accessibility and can be either single or double.
  4. Steam Ovens: These make use of steam for moist cooking and are typically preferred for healthier meal preparation.
  5. Convection Ovens: Designed with a fan that distributes hot air, guaranteeing even cooking and browning.

Installation Considerations

Picking to install a built-in oven includes numerous considerations to guarantee that it fits effortlessly within the kitchen. Essential factors consist of:

  • Cabinet Dimensions: Accurate measurement of the cabinet area needed for the oven is crucial for a proper fit.
  • Power Supply: Built-in ovens typically require a dedicated power supply; speaking with a licensed electrician may be necessary.
  • Ventilation: Ensure that the oven's ventilation requirements are met to promote safe operation.
  • Local Building Codes: Compliance with local codes is necessary when installing any kitchen home appliance.

It's highly advised that setup be carried out by professionals to make sure security and adherence to manufacturer requirements.

Maintenance of Built-in Ovens

Preserving built-in ovens is important to guarantee their longevity and operation. Below are some ideas for efficient maintenance:

  • Regular Cleaning: Wipe down surfaces after each use to avoid build-up; consider self-cleaning choices if available.
  • Inspect Seals: Inspect the oven door seals routinely for wear and tear to preserve efficiency and prevent heat loss.
  • Calibrate Temperature: Occasionally check and change oven temperature level settings if cooking outcomes are irregular.
  • Professional Servicing: Schedule regular maintenance with certified service technicians for electrical components and deeper cleaning.
